Abstract
Chloroguaiacols are common components of bleached-kraft pulp mill effl uent known to bioaccumulate in aquatic organisms and to sorb on partic ulate material and sediments. Ionization properties of the chloroguaia cols must be known in order to explain their sorptive behavior in aqua tic systems. To obtain this information, thermodynamic acid dissociati on constants (pK(a)) of guaiacol (o-methoxyphenol) and nine chloroguai acols have been determined by spectrophotometric methods. These experi mental pK(a) values have been compared with literature values, values predicted by the Hammett equation, and predictions by quantum chemical calculations using MOPAC 6.0 with AM1 and MNDO Hamiltonian operators. Experimental and predicted acidities were strongly correlated, and th e correlation equations obtained have been used to calculate pK(a) val ues for those chloroguaiacols that were unavailable for experimental m easurement.
